Formal gardens tend to have a symmetrical and structured layout, featuring geometric shapes and a strong sense of order. You can create one in your front yard area for a sense of refined elegance and charm.

Opt for a stone walkway with two islands and surround it with round shrubs and white and pink tulips. Install a decorative stone fountain in the first island and a tulip ring, surrounded by low shrubs in the second island. In this way, you can invite a romantic ambiance in your front yard.

If your home follows a cottage aesthetic, you may want to create a wild, meadow landscape in its front yard to represent its style at first glance. Opt for a stone walkway and surround it with lush greenery densely wrapped around each other.

Opt for low green ferns, light-coloured azaleas, small white ninebarks and other shrubs to fill in the space between them. In this way, you can create a unique cottage-inspired landscaping to support your charming aesthetic.
